Oh yea, update 2

I am using Magzter.com for the digital versions, but I am trying to get it into Zinio, which I really like, and use, a lot more.

Magzter was easier to get into, but it's slow, pages load slow, and I'm not sure of their numbers.

Still working on having them available from the site (MCM) directly, but we have to find a way to control them.

We will have the back issues available through the site, the digital ones, that's easier to control, and that should be done soon.
